HomeSort by: relevance | last modified time | path
    Searched refs:ie_len (Results 1 - 25 of 56) sorted by relevancy

1 2 3

  /src/external/bsd/wpa/dist/src/ap/
taxonomy.h 14 const u8 *ie, size_t ie_len);
17 const u8 *ie, size_t ie_len);
20 const u8 *ie, size_t ie_len);
taxonomy.c 104 size_t ie_len; local
121 ie_len = wpabuf_len(ies);
123 while (ie_len >= 2) {
129 ie_len -= 2;
131 if (elen > ie_len)
226 ie_len -= elen;
270 const u8 *ie, size_t ie_len)
273 sta->probe_ie_taxonomy = wpabuf_alloc_copy(ie, ie_len);
279 const u8 *ie, size_t ie_len)
282 info->probe_ie_taxonomy = wpabuf_alloc_copy(ie, ie_len);
    [all...]
mbo_ap.c 103 u8 ie_len = pos[1]; local
105 if (2 + ie_len > end - pos)
109 mbo_ap_parse_non_pref_chan(sta, pos + 2, ie_len);
212 u8 ie_len; local
227 ie_len = pos[1];
229 if (2 + ie_len > end - pos)
233 ie_len >= 4 && WPA_GET_BE24(pos + 2) == OUI_WFA)
235 pos + 6, ie_len - 4,
utils.c 21 const u8 *ie, size_t ie_len,
wnm_ap.c 308 u8 ie_len = pos[1]; local
309 if (pos + 2 + ie_len > frm + len)
312 ie_len >= (int) sizeof(*wnmsleep_ie) - 2)
319 } else if (*pos == WLAN_EID_EXTENSION && ie_len >= 1 &&
322 oci_ie_len = ie_len - 1;
327 pos += ie_len + 2;
hostapd.h 112 const u8 *ie, size_t ie_len, int ssi_signal);
771 const u8 *ie, size_t ie_len,
788 const u8 *bssid, const u8 *ie, size_t ie_len,
  /src/external/bsd/tcpdump/dist/
print-802_15_4.c 681 uint16_t ie_len,
688 if (ie_len < 3) {
694 for(i = 3; i < ie_len; i++) {
700 if (ie_len < 4) {
705 if (ie_len >= 6) {
709 if (ie_len != 4 && ie_len != 6) {
715 if (ie_len < 4) {
727 if (ie_len < 2) {
738 if (ie_len < 3)
937 uint16_t ie_len; local
1423 uint16_t ie_len; local
    [all...]
print-fr.c 442 uint8_t ie_len; member in struct:ie_tlv_header_t
451 uint8_t ie_type,ie_len; local
492 ie_len=GET_U_1(tptr + 1);
497 ie_len);
500 if (ie_type == 0 || ie_len <= sizeof(struct ie_tlv_header_t))
503 ND_TCHECK_LEN(tptr, ie_len);
506 ie_len-=sizeof(struct ie_tlv_header_t);
513 if (ie_len != 4) {
514 ND_PRINT("[IE data length %d != 4]", ie_len);
523 for (idx = 0; idx < ie_len && idx < MFR_ID_STRING_MAXLEN; idx++)
    [all...]
  /src/external/bsd/wpa/dist/wpa_supplicant/
mesh.h 30 const u8 *ies, size_t ie_len);
38 const u8 *ies, size_t ie_len)
bss.c 366 p2p_parse_dev_addr(wpa_bss_ie_ptr(bss), bss->ie_len, addr) == 0 &&
484 bss = os_zalloc(sizeof(*bss) + res->ie_len + res->beacon_ie_len);
492 bss->ie_len = res->ie_len;
494 os_memcpy(bss->ies, res + 1, res->ie_len + res->beacon_ie_len);
614 if (old->ie_len == new_res->ie_len &&
615 os_memcmp(wpa_bss_ie_ptr(old), new_res + 1, old->ie_len) == 0)
738 if (bss->ie_len + bss->beacon_ie_len >=
739 res->ie_len + res->beacon_ie_len)
    [all...]
op_classes.c 517 ies_len = bss->ie_len ? bss->ie_len : bss->beacon_ie_len;
529 u8 *ie_len; local
555 ie_len = wpabuf_put(buf, 1);
605 *ie_len = wpabuf_len(buf) - 2;
606 if (*ie_len < 2) {
mesh_mpm.c 219 u8 ie_len, add_plid = 0; local
329 ie_len = 4;
331 ie_len += PMKID_LEN;
336 ie_len += 2;
340 ie_len += 2;
342 ie_len += 2; /* reason code */
347 wpabuf_put_u8(buf, ie_len);
1166 size_t ie_len; local
1180 ie_len = (const u8 *) mgmt + len -
1184 if (ie_len < 2 + 2)
    [all...]
wnm_sta.c 345 u8 ie_len = *(pos + 1); local
346 if (2 + ie_len > frm + len - pos) {
347 wpa_printf(MSG_INFO, "WNM: Invalid IE len %u", ie_len);
350 wpa_hexdump(MSG_DEBUG, "WNM: Element", pos, 2 + ie_len);
351 if (*pos == WLAN_EID_WNMSLEEP && ie_len >= 4)
358 } else if (*pos == WLAN_EID_EXTENSION && ie_len >= 1 &&
361 oci_ie_len = ie_len - 1;
365 pos += ie_len + 2;
1732 u8 ie, ie_len; local
1739 ie_len = *pos++
    [all...]
p2p_supplicant.h 133 u16 reason_code, const u8 *ie, size_t ie_len,
136 u16 reason_code, const u8 *ie, size_t ie_len,
190 const u8 *ie, size_t ie_len,
252 const u8 *ie, size_t ie_len,
rrm.c 785 size_t *ie_len, int add_fixed)
788 size_t ies_len = *ie_len;
858 *ie_len = ies_len;
871 const u8 **ie, size_t *ie_len, u8 idx)
882 buf = os_malloc(sizeof(*rep) + 14 + *ie_len + subelems_len);
891 14 + *ie_len, ie, ie_len,
909 if (data->report_detail != BEACON_REPORT_DETAIL_NONE && *ie_len)
941 size_t ies_len = bss->ie_len ? bss->ie_len : bss->beacon_ie_len
    [all...]
events.c 2153 size_t ie_len = bss->ie_len ? bss->ie_len : bss->beacon_ie_len; local
2156 return wpas_get_est_tpt(wpa_s, ies, ie_len, rate, snr, bss->freq,
2185 size_t cur_ie_len = current_bss->ie_len ? current_bss->ie_len :
2187 size_t sel_ie_len = selected->ie_len ? selected->ie_len :
3093 const u8 *ie, size_t ie_len)
3097 if (!ie || !ie_len || !wpa_s->fst
5088 size_t ie_len = 0; local
5143 size_t ie_len = 0; local
6450 size_t ie_len; local
6512 size_t ie_len; local
    [all...]
scan.c 2091 size_t ie_len = res->ie_len; local
2093 /* Use the Beacon frame IEs if res->ie_len is not available */
2094 if (!ie_len)
2095 ie_len = res->beacon_ie_len;
2097 return get_ie((const u8 *) (res + 1), ie_len, ie);
2103 size_t ie_len = res->ie_len; local
2105 /* Use the Beacon frame IEs if res->ie_len is not available */
2106 if (!ie_len)
3153 size_t ie_len = res->ie_len; local
    [all...]
robust_av.c 1531 int rem_attrs_len, ie_len; local
1533 ie_len = 2 + qos_ie[1];
1534 if (rem_len < ie_len)
1540 rem_len -= ie_len;
1541 qos_ie += ie_len;
1562 rem_len -= ie_len;
1563 qos_ie += ie_len;
  /src/external/bsd/wpa/dist/src/p2p/
p2p_build.c 484 const char *svc_name, u8 **ie_len, u8 **pos,
509 if (*ie_len) {
510 int ie_data_len = (*pos - *ie_len) - 1;
524 *ie_len = p2p_buf_add_ie_hdr(buf);
544 p2p_buf_update_ie_hdr(buf, *ie_len);
545 *ie_len = p2p_buf_add_ie_hdr(buf);
566 p2p_buf_update_ie_hdr(buf, *ie_len);
567 *ie_len = p2p_buf_add_ie_hdr(buf);
574 p2p_buf_update_ie_hdr(buf, *ie_len);
575 *ie_len = p2p_buf_add_ie_hdr(buf)
608 u8 *pos, *attr_len, *ie_len = NULL; local
    [all...]
  /src/external/bsd/wpa/dist/src/common/
privsep_commands.h 49 size_t ie_len; member in struct:privsep_cmd_authenticate
56 /* followed by ie_len bytes of ie */
  /src/external/bsd/wpa/dist/src/drivers/
driver_privsep.c 191 if (sizeof(*r) + r->ie_len + r->beacon_ie_len > (size_t) len) {
194 (int) sizeof(*r), (int) r->ie_len,
262 buflen = sizeof(*data) + params->ie_len + params->auth_data_len;
272 data->ie_len = params->ie_len;
283 if (params->ie_len) {
284 os_memcpy(pos, params->ie, params->ie_len);
285 pos += params->ie_len;
420 int ie_len; local
429 os_memcpy(&ie_len, pos, sizeof(int))
    [all...]
driver_nl80211_scan.c 701 const u8 *ie, size_t ie_len)
709 ssid = get_ie(ie, ie_len, WLAN_EID_SSID);
750 size_t ie_len, beacon_ie_len; local
765 ie_len = nla_len(bss[NL80211_BSS_INFORMATION_ELEMENTS]);
768 ie_len = 0;
779 ie ? ie_len : beacon_ie_len))
782 r = os_zalloc(sizeof(*r) + ie_len + beacon_ie_len);
832 r->ie_len = ie_len;
835 os_memcpy(pos, ie, ie_len);
    [all...]
driver_wext.c 1199 size_t ie_len; member in struct:wext_scan_data
1353 tmp = os_realloc(res->ie, res->ie_len + gend - gpos);
1356 os_memcpy(tmp + res->ie_len, gpos, gend - gpos);
1358 res->ie_len += gend - gpos;
1381 tmp = os_realloc(res->ie, res->ie_len + bytes);
1385 if (hexstr2bin(spos, tmp + res->ie_len, bytes) < 0)
1387 res->ie_len += bytes;
1396 tmp = os_realloc(res->ie, res->ie_len + bytes);
1400 if (hexstr2bin(spos, tmp + res->ie_len, bytes) < 0)
1402 res->ie_len += bytes
    [all...]
driver.h 360 * @ie_len: length of the following IE field in octets
372 * This structure data is followed by ie_len octets of IEs from Probe Response
394 size_t ie_len; member in struct:wpa_scan_res
396 /* Followed by ie_len + beacon_ie_len octets of IE data */
730 size_t ie_len; member in struct:wpa_driver_auth_params
1878 int ie_len; member in struct:wpa_driver_mesh_join_params
5121 * @ie_len: DH IE length in bytes
5128 const u8 *ie, size_t ie_len);
6133 * ie_len - Length of ie buffer in octets
6135 size_t ie_len; member in struct:wpa_event_data::disassoc_info
6166 size_t ie_len; member in struct:wpa_event_data::deauth_info
6477 size_t ie_len; member in struct:wpa_event_data::rx_probe_req
6690 size_t ie_len; member in struct:wpa_event_data::mesh_peer
6785 size_t ie_len; member in struct:wpa_event_data::update_dh
    [all...]
  /src/external/bsd/wpa/dist/src/rsn_supp/
tdls.c 54 u8 ie_len; member in struct:wpa_tdls_ftie
64 u8 ie_len; member in struct:wpa_tdls_timeoutie
71 u8 ie_len; member in struct:wpa_tdls_lnkid
84 static u8 * wpa_add_tdls_timeoutie(u8 *pos, u8 *ie, size_t ie_len, u32 tsecs);
188 static u8 * wpa_add_ie(u8 *pos, const u8 *ie, size_t ie_len)
190 os_memcpy(pos, ie, ie_len);
191 return pos + ie_len;
768 lnkid->ie_len = 3 * ETH_ALEN;
841 ftie->ie_len = sizeof(struct wpa_tdls_ftie) - 2;
847 ftie->ie_len += 170
    [all...]

Completed in 91 milliseconds

1 2 3